What Causes Fuzzy Head For Days Along With Blurred Vision?

Good Evening Doctor,



The hospital consultant believes I had a migraine, I had a fuzzy head for a couple of days and my vision was blurry, I was somewhat concerned that the A & E Doctor thought I may have had a "mini stroke". I have never had painful headaches or migraine before, just a fuzzy head that took 6/7 days to go and than felt really worn out and tired for another 6/7 days and then felt great after that. My GP has put me on Simvastatin 40 mg for 28 days. The thing is I had lost 1 st in weight, no red meats, only fish and chicken, fresh vegetables and fresh fruit, excercise and I cannot undertstand why I need to take statins and 300mgs of aspirin.
I am 59 years old, 5'.1", 11st and looking after my weight, and only had winter cold, last one was 5 years ago, I consider my self fit and happy.
